Re: *Screen stays on when making a call*

the screen has never gone off when a call connects as far as i know... the screen goes off because the device has a proximity sensor to the left of the earpiece.. this can be seen by laying phone on its back, placing a call, and puttin your finger next to th earpiece..- the light will go out..

if your backlight is not going out when moving your phone to your ear, something could be wrong with your proximity sensor.. idk
